[OSM Dortmund] Kreuzungsgenerator: Beispiel Dortmund

Werner Beckmann werner.beckmann at gmx.de
So Nov 16 12:27:19 CET 2008


Hallo Tobias,

sieht doch schon gut aus: ich habe mir die Kreuzungen für "Im Defdahl"  
durchgesehen, das stimmt soweit. Bei der Liste ist natürlich erstmal  
schwierig, die richtigen Vorkommen zu finden, weil die Straße ja an  
erster oder zweiter Stelle auftauchen kann. Eigentlich ist es ja eine  
Menge mit eindeutigen Elementen, unabhängig davon, was vorne steht.

Gruß,
Werner




Am 13.11.2008 um 23:04 schrieb Tobias Wendorff:

> Hey Community,
>
> da mir erneut niemand helfen wollte / konnte, habe ich den Export für
> den Namefinder selbst geschrieben.
>
> Die Ways bestehen ja nur aus "Stücken", also habe ich diese anhand
> des Namens aggregiert. Nun gibt es zwei Möglichkeiten:
>
> 1. Den Straßenschwerpunkt bestimmen: Länge der Straße halbieren und
> dann die Koordinate auf die Straße legen.
> 2. Kreuzungspunkte ermitteln.
>
> Mir ist heute keine Idee für die erste Variante gekommen, weiß jemand,
> wie man das geschickt lösen kann? PostGIS hat sowas doch sicher
> eingebaut, oder?
>
> Die Kreuzungspunkte waren ja relativ simpel - habe dies erstmal nur
> für Dortmund gemacht, weil es rechenintensiv war. Hat das schon mal
> jemand gemacht? Garry oder Gary68 für den Waycheck vielleicht?
>
> Hier ist das Beispiel für die Stadt Dortmund ... vielleicht können
> ja ein paar User das Ganze mal "Testen"?
>
> http://wiki.openstreetmap.org/index.php/User:TobWen/Kreuzungen
>
> "Meinen" Namefinder werde ich in den kommenden Tagen auf diese Daten
> hin testen.
>
> Viele Grüße
> Tobias
>
> ps: Habe Layer und Relationen noch nicht beachtet und noch Probleme
> mit mehrspurigen Straßen. Ich denke, ich werde einen Puffer um die
> Straßenenden bilden und gucken, ob die Nodes z.B. 50 m im Umkreis
> liegen. Dann sollten die sich nicht in die Quere kommen.
>
> _______________________________________________
> Dortmund mailing list
> Dortmund at lists.openstreetmap.de
> http://lists.openstreetmap.de/cgi-bin/mailman/listinfo/dortmund